Obituary for Rick David McNeil
McNeil, Rickey David, age 69 of Littleton. Rick McNeil was born on October 4, 1951 to Tom and Dorothy (Evans) McNeil in Roseville, California. He spent his youth hunting and fishing with his family and friends. He attended Roseville High School where he met Carol Baser. Rick and Carol married on August 22, 1970. They added two sons to their family shortly after they were married.
Rick worked hard to support his family; farming in the Roseville area, delivering for Roseville Dairy, then working for the Railroad. He continued to work for the Railroad when he moved to Colorado in 1992 with his family. Rick retired from the Railroad with 30 years’ service; in retirement he enjoyed traveling with Carol and his family. He also worked alongside Brandon at his store where he loved to chat with customers about his hobbies.
Rick also played hard, he coached baseball and played softball for many years. He made time to hunt and fish to provide for his family; in later years his hobbies were a way to spend quality time with those he cared about the most. Rick knew a little about a lot, there’s not a subject he could not talk about. He had a quick wit and loved to joke and have fun, read and learn about things that sparked curiosity.
Rick loved his family with everything he had, he was funny and loud and always had a smile. He is survived by his beloved wife Carol, son’s Brandon (Dana) and Derek (Susan); Grandchildren, Logan (Allie), Mason and Jadyn Windle (Ryan), Great Granddaughters Blakely and Peyton; his mother Dorothy and brothers, John and Doug; Too many nieces and nephews to count and a group of friends who will always miss their friend Rick.
